Chapter 1 by backstreet_fanatic
It was a fairly clear day, with some obscuring clouds, but it was a great day to go out.

It would have turned out to be a great day if not for a few misunderstandings about driving which turned out to be a major argument.

We went out and ate with some friends in a Chinese restaurant.

Almost everyone was there and I didn't think it would be a bad day at all.

After eating, I listened to the funny and business-like conversations that my parents were having with other parents.

It was really boring but I listened to their conversations anyway; having nothing to do.

Suddenly, a teenage girl slightly older than me approached me.

She said, "Hi." and asked what my name was.

I told her my name.

We chatted about people we know, school, etc. and we were having a fun time talking.

She was grade 11, and I was grade 9, but it didn't matter, I thought I had gained a new friend.

Suddenly, someone tapped me on the shoulder.

I turned around to see my brother.

"What is it?" I asked.

"We're going." he replied.

I told her that I'm going and I said bye to her.

I followed my brother to the car.

I listened to Brian Littrell in my walkman as we rode to the local park.

~~~~~

As I went out of the car, I held my book tight to me.

I sat down on a bench along with my parents as I watched my brother playing with the sand.

After several minutes, my dad decided it was time to go home.

We left.

I watched the scenery pass by as I drifted off to sleep...

*blissful world*

*argument in the background*

*Was that my dream?*

My dad suddenly shouts and that's what made my eyes open all of a sudden.

"I saw a car in that intersection and you wanted me to drive through it..."

We just passed a cemetery and we were already on the highway.

The mood of everyone inside the car changed as we turned the intersection.

I decided to make the volume of my walkman louder to drown out the sounds of argument (It was playing "I'm Alive" by Brian Littrell at that time).

Suddenly my mom shouted.

I looked up at them; they were arguing.

I tried to drown it out with the music in my walkman, but the argument started to get out of hand.

My brother cries and tries to tell them to stop.

I try to tell them.

They don't listen.

Then in exasperation, I raised my voice, just so they could hear what I was saying, "STOP!”

They continue arguing, I took out my seatbelt, ready to leave the car as soon as we entered the garage.

I didn't want to hear their argument anymore, I just wanted to leave.

As soon as the car stopped, I got my purse and book and disembarked the car.

I had the temptation to slam the car door, but I prevented myself from doing it.

I walked briskly away from them, shaking my head at the same time.

My parents were still arguing.

My brother was crying.

Then as I walked towards the door, I saw our car whiz past me.

I look up and see my dad driving with our car out unto the street.

I shake my head again.

This should have been a great day when I met a new friend, but instead it became a day when our family was torn apart, just because of a misunderstanding of each other.
